#c348c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c348c6 is composed of 76.5% red, 28.2%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.5% cyan, 63.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 298.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.5% and a lightness of 52.9%. #c348c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#87008d.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#c348c6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c348c6 has RGB values of R:195, G:72, B:198 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12798150.

Shades and Tints of #c348c6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b040b is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.
